Will stand trial at Court of General Gaol Delivery
Two people from Douglas will stand trial at the Court of General Gaol Delivery after being accused of possessing cannabis with intent to supply.
Joanne Marie Collister, 49, and Ivan Muzik, 53 – both of Marathon Road – appeared at Douglas Courthouse.
They’re charged with having almost a kilo of the Class B substance at their home address on 18 November 2021 – it allegedly had a street value of £19,770.
Committal proceedings, where the case is elevated to the higher court, will take place on 4 April; the duo has been bailed until then.
